I posted this a couple months ago in the "Jordan Brand Price/Fake Checks" forum:

For those that aren't aware, eBay holds the funds from some sellers of certain items sold via eBay.


See below:


Payment holds for eBay items are an effort to increase marketplace safety. We hold payments when we suspect a transaction may be risky. Here are the mostcommon instances in which an eBay item payment may be held:

* You have been an eBay member for less than 6 months, and you sell an item for more than $100
* You have an eBay feedback score of less than 100, and you sell an item for more than $100
* You have a buyer dissatisfaction percentage* greater than 5%
* You have an average DSR of less than 4.5
* You have received fewer than 20 Detailed Seller Ratings in the last 12 months
* You are listing your item in a high-risk category such as gift certificates, video games, cell phones, computers, or consumer electronics.


Jordans, also fall into that category....the topic starter(seller) HAD NO CHOICE but to SEND the item to the BUYER before the payment cleared.


See below:

When will PayPal release the hold?


Your funds will be released when one of the following occurs:

* The buyer leaves you positive feedback
* 3 days pass after proof the item was delivered**
* 21 days pass without a dispute, claim, chargeback, or reversal filed on the transaction



Hope this helps.
